I live in San Antonio half the time, College Station the rest, and the only good 4 wheelin I've had is on private property that we may or may not have had permission to be on. But what're some good public places y'all know of around San Antonio, Houston, and central/east Texas in general?

If you are near Houston, continue east towards Crosby. If you want mud, we have a place called Xtreme Off Road Park and Beach. It is mainly side by sides and 4 wheelers but there are some trucks. It is trails in the woods along the San Jacinto River but they do charge an admission. 1927 Gulf Pump Rd. Crosby, Texas 77532 Look them up on FB too. They have seasonal events like BoobFest, and also have concerts and such.
